Franklin-Gordon Wild Rivers National Park lies in the heart of the Tasmanian Wilderness World Heritage Area, just an hour from Strahan. Along the Lyell Highway, short walks provide easy access to view the famous Franklin River, while at Strahan, commercial cruises provide access to the magnificent Macquarie Harbour and Gordon River. Franklin-Gordon Wild Rivers is a national park in Tasmania, 117 km west of Hobart. It is named after the two main river systems lying within the bounds of the park - the Franklin River and the Gordon River. Quick facts: Franklin-Gordon Wild Rivers National Park Tas.


Smith's Aussie Adventures FranklinGordon Wild Rivers National Park

Franklin-Gordon Wild Rivers National Park is a national park in the West Coast of Tasmania. The park has an area of 4,463.42 km 2 (1,723.34 sq mi), making it the second largest naitonal park in Tasmania. The main draw of the park is Nelson Falls, a picturesque waterfall about a 20-minute return walk from the Lyell Highway. Understand [ edit]

This World Heritage-listed national park came to prominence when the wild Franklin River was very publicly saved from hydroelectric immersion in the 1980s. The park embraces the Franklin and Gordon Rivers - two of Tasmania's most famous and fabulous waterways - and offers exceptional rafting, bushwalking and climbing areas.

Check out Gordon Dam. On the border of Franklin-Gordon Wild Rivers National Park and Southwest National Park is this massive feat of engineering, built in the 1970s as part of the hydro-electric scheme. Visually astounding and a fantastic photo opp, at 198 metres long and 140 metres high it's the tallest dam in Tasmania and the fifth-tallest.
